Red face Cargo plane crashed at TLL

from Reporting Points...

TALLINN. Feb 11 (Interfax/BNS) - One person was killed and two were injured when an airplane crashed in Tallinn on Monday evening, the chief spokesman for Estonia's Rescue Department said.
An Antonov An-28 of the Estonian airline Enimex fell around 8 p.m., almost immediately after taking off at the Tallinn airport, the spokesman told the Baltic News Service.
The plane fell in a nearby forest, he said.
Enimex General Director Andrei Kisly told the BNS that the plane was heading for Helsinki with cargo from the World Wide Express service.
He said the cause of the accident is unclear so far.
